Growing Information

Amarena de Limon feminized seeds can be cultivated indoors or outdoors. Under warm, consistent light conditions and moderate humidity, these plants reach medium heights of 5–8 feet. They flower in about 8 to 9 weeks, with outdoor harvesting typically in October. Indoor yields average around 450 g/m² and outdoors up to roughly 500 g per plant, making them suitable for growers seeking reliable production in warm climate setups.

Quick Grow Tips

Lighting: Use standard 12/12 photoperiod to trigger flowering around week 8–9.
Nutrients: Provide balanced feeding suitable for hybrid strains avoid extremes.
Watering: Maintain consistent moisture without overwatering to support dense bud formation.
Environment: Best in warm climates with steady light exposure and controlled humidity for mold prevention.
